Marloo in Greater London seeks a Growth Lead who will drive growth through systematic experimentation. This pivotal role involves designing growth experiments, managing lead generation systems using tools like Clay and Apollo, and collaborating closely with the founders to influence company direction.
The position offers a competitive salary of £70,000 to £90,000, equity options, and the opportunity to work in an office-first environment in central London.
Ideal candidates should have a data-driven mindset and experience in fintech or outbound sales.

How to prepare for a job interview at Marloo
✨Know Your Growth Metrics
Before the interview, brush up on key growth metrics relevant to the fintech industry. Be ready to discuss how you’ve used data to drive decisions in past roles. This shows you have a data-driven mindset, which is crucial for the Growth Lead position.
✨Familiarise Yourself with Tools
Since the role involves managing lead generation systems using tools like Clay and Apollo, make sure you understand how these platforms work. If you’ve used similar tools, be prepared to share specific examples of how you leveraged them to achieve growth.
✨Prepare for Experimentation Questions
Expect questions about designing and executing growth experiments. Think of a few examples from your experience where you implemented systematic experimentation. Highlight what you learned and how it influenced your strategy moving forward.
✨Show Your Collaborative Spirit
This role requires close collaboration with founders, so be ready to discuss how you’ve worked with leadership in the past. Share examples that demonstrate your ability to influence company direction and align with stakeholders on growth initiatives.
